I've found out the reason for the fork ........
[barrabas:/usr1/utils]# cat /proc/ioports
0000-001f : dma1
0020-003f : pic1
0040-005f : timer
0060-006f : keyboard
0070-007f : rtc
0080-008f : dma page reg
00a0-00bf : pic2
00c0-00df : dma2
00f0-00ff : fpu
0170-0177 : ide1
01f0-01f7 : ide0
02f8-02ff : serial(auto)
0300-030f : 3c509
0376-0376 : ide1
======================
0378-037a : parport0
======================
03c0-03df : vga+
03f6-03f6 : ide0
03f8-03ff : serial(auto)
======================
0778-077a : parport0
======================
strace -f -s 256 lpd shows it's trying /dev/lp1 which doesn't exist, the strace
had to be ^C out of at the suspend. Looks like I shall have to have a look at
the sources to see why it's doing this, it's not looking for /dev/lp0.
